摘要 The invention is a method of Fano resonance microwave spectroscopy of high absorption matter. The method comprises: embedding a magnetic-dipolar-mode (MDM) ferrite disk in the microwave cavity, loading a sample of the high absorption matter in the microwave cavity, using a bias magnetic field to tune the MDM resonance frequency of the ferrite disk to the resonance frequency of the cavity; and observing the symmetric Lorentz-like lineshape of the resonance peaks that are obtained.

主权项 1. A method of Fano resonance microwave spectroscopy of high absorption matter comprising: a. providing a waveguide microwave cavity with low-quality factor; b. embedding a magnetic-dipolar-mode (MDM) ferrite disk in the microwave cavity; c. loading a sample of the high absorption matter in the microwave cavity; d. providing a bias magnetic field to tune the MDM resonance frequency of the ferrite disk to the resonance frequency of the cavity; and e. observing the symmetric Lorentz-like lineshape of the resonance peaks that are obtained.
